Dura reports revenues of 72.7 MSEK (63.3) and EBITDA of -3.3 MSEK (-1.4) for the first quarter of 2025. On a pro forma basis for the last twelve months, the Group reports revenue of 452 MSEK (348) and EBITDA of 49 MSEK (29).

Statement from Group CEO
“Dura has had a strong start to 2025, marked by both organic and acquisitive growth. Our Roofing segment has delivered record-high order intake, laying a solid foundation for the critical second and third quarters of the year. We also completed the acquisition of Isolerab during the quarter — a strategic step forward in our ambition to build the leading platform for sustainable services to the ageing housing stock. The acquisition was financed through the SEK 300 million bond issue completed in December 2024. In parallel, we have continued to invest in our organization to drive future organic growth, with a particular focus on geographic expansion and strengthening our local presence. Looking ahead, we remain optimistic about Dura’s growth potential. With rising consumer confidence and solid momentum in our order book, we are well positioned to deliver continued growth in the coming quarters.”
— Niclas Winberg, Group CEO

Statement from Group CFO
“We are pleased to report 30% revenue growth and a 69% increase in EBITDA on a twelve-month pro forma basis as of March 31st, 2025. During the low season, we focused on enhancing cost-base flexibility and improving margins across all Group companies. We’ve also implemented measures to improve the Group’s working capital profile. Combined with investments in geographic expansion and an enhanced sales playbook, we expect these efforts to yield results during the remainder of 2025. Demand has remained strong across the Group. Notably, our Roofing segment reported a 53% higher order intake compared to March 2024 — supporting a positive outlook for Q2 and Q3.”
— Alexander Singer, Group CFO
